33. Modulation of tumor sensitivity to effector mechanisms of cytotoxic lymphocytes
Sammanfattning : Today, ample evidence demonstrates a clear role for the immune system in the battle against cancer. However, the relatively high rate of mutation and proliferation of tumor cells, in combination with the selective pressure exerted by the immune system, can potentially lead to the generation of genetically altered tumor cells, which are able to evade recognition by the immune system and continue to grow and form tumors.
